Competing against the top teams of the world in the Punjab Gold Cup International hockey will prepare India for major international events ahead, said captain Sandeep Singh.

HT Image
HT Image

Besides India, which is ranked at a lowly 11th position in the world, Olympic champions Germany, European champions Holland and New Zealand, world ranked 7th, are participating in the tournament from January 31-February 9.

India have a host of international tournaments lined up this year, including the Azlan Shah and Asia Cup hockey.

New captain Sandeep Singh and coach Harendra Singh said on Tuesday the tournament will be a big test for them with the 2010 World Cup and the Commonwealth Games not too far away.

"This tournament will go a long way in preparing our boys for major events in 2010," captain Sandeep Singh said.

Harendra is upbeat about the team's performance after drawing the four-test away series against Argentina 2-2 at home.

"Though we lost the last two matches to Argentina, we have identified our shortcomings and will try to overcome them. This tournament will give us the right exposure in preparing for next year," he said.
